Mistras Group is seeking full time API 510/570/653 Inspectors for Michigan and Wisconsin!
The API Inspector will perform inspections on pressure vessel, piping, and/or above ground storage tank equipment for the purpose of certifying compliance and/or recommending and approving repairs in accordance with the following API standards:
